Record number: 2, Textual support number: 1 OBS
harness: The leather straps, bands, and pieces of various other shapes used to hitch a horse or other animal to a carriage, wagon, plough, etc. 3, record 2, English, - harness

Record number: 2, Textual support number: 1 OBS
Plusieurs animaux peuvent être attelés, l'âne, le bœuf, le chien (en course à traîneau à chiens), bien que le cheval soit l'animal auquel on mette le plus souvent un harnais. On peut «atteler un animal à un véhicule» ou «atteler un véhicule à un animal». 4, record 2, French, - harnacher
